Multi-uav regional detection full coverage task planning method
By dividing the task area into polygonal task sub-regions and using genetic algorithms and grid methods to plan paths, combined with KD-Tree nearest neighbor search, the resource allocation and path planning in multi-UAV cooperative operations are optimized. This solves the problem of resource waste and inefficiency caused by the differences in detection capabilities of different types of UAVs, and achieves efficient regional detection coverage.

AI Technical Summary
Existing technologies fail to effectively consider the differences in detection capabilities among different types of drones in multi-drone collaborative operations, resulting in resource waste and inefficiency.
By dividing the task area into multiple polygonal task sub-regions, combining genetic algorithms and grid methods to plan UAV paths, and utilizing the KD-Tree nearest neighbor search method to optimize the UAV task execution order and path planning, resource consumption is reduced and coverage efficiency is improved.
It enables optimized resource allocation and path planning in multi-UAV collaborative operations, improves regional detection coverage and operational efficiency, and reduces the number of UAVs.
